Where to Meet New People in Fort Collins, CO

1. Old Town Square: This is a popular gathering spot in downtown Fort Collins, with a central plaza surrounded by restaurants, bars, and shops. It often hosts live music, festivals, and other community events, making it a prime place for socializing.

2. Colorado State University: As a major university in the city, CSU is a hub for social activities. From sporting events to concerts to student organizations, there are always opportunities for students and community members to come together and socialize.

3. Horsetooth Reservoir: This scenic reservoir just outside of Fort Collins is a popular spot for outdoor recreation and socializing. People come here to hike, bike, swim, and picnic, making it a great place to meet new people and enjoy the beautiful Colorado scenery.

4. New Belgium Brewery: As one of the top craft breweries in the country, New Belgium is not only a popular spot for beer lovers, but also a gathering place for the community. With a large outdoor patio and regular events like live music and food truck rallies, it's a great place to meet friends or make new ones.

5. The Aggie Theatre: This historic music venue in downtown Fort Collins draws a diverse crowd for its concerts and events. It's a great place to hang out with friends, dance the night away, and meet new people who share a love for live music.

FAQ about Fort Collins, CO

1. What is the population of Fort Collins?
A: As of 2021, the estimated population of Fort Collins is around 170,243 people.

2. What is the weather like in Fort Collins?
A: Fort Collins has a semi-arid climate with mild winters and warm summers. The average temperature in the summer is around 85°F and in the winter it is around 45°F.

3. What are some popular outdoor activities in Fort Collins?
A: Fort Collins is well-known for its outdoor recreation opportunities, including hiking, biking, camping, and fishing in the nearby Rocky Mountain National Park.

4. Are there any notable universities in Fort Collins?
A: Yes, Fort Collins is home to Colorado State University, which is known for its top-ranked programs in agriculture, engineering, and veterinary medicine.

5. What are some popular events or festivals in Fort Collins?
A: Fort Collins hosts several annual events and festivals, including the Colorado Brewers' Festival, the Colorado Marathon, and the NewWestFest music festival. It also has a vibrant art and music scene with numerous galleries, theaters, and live music venues.
